#253305 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#253305 is composed of 14.5% red, 20%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 27.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 90.2% yellow and 80% black. It has a hue angle of 78.3 degrees, a saturation of 82.1% and a lightness of 11%. #253305 color hex could be obtained by blending #4a660a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

Shades and Tints of #253305

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0f01 is the darkest color, while #fefffc is the lightest one.

Tones of #253305

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#1d1d1b is the less saturated color, while #273701 is the most saturated one.
